53-*-416E 54.49 g/mm Echelle Grating with 46° Nominal Blaze Angle

The 53-*-416E 54.49 g/mm Echelle Grating is a high-quality optical component designed for precise wavelength dispersion, sourced from the renowned vendor MKS/Newport. This grating, with its unique specifications, is ideal for various applications where high-resolution spectral analysis is required.

The grating features a rectangular base shape, with dimensions of 25 mm in width and 50 mm in height, and a thickness of 6 mm. The grating grooves are densely packed at 54.49 grooves per millimeter, ensuring high-resolution dispersion. The nominal blaze angle is 46°, which is crucial for achieving high efficiency at the specified blaze wavelength.

The grating is designed to be used in the front orientation, and it is manufactured from soda lime ru clear material, ensuring durability and reliability. The blaze wavelength for this grating is 588 nm, making it suitable for applications in this spectral region.
